Green Carbon Market Analysis and Forecast to 2035: Type, Product, Services, Technology, Application, End User, Deployment, SolutionsGreen Carbon Market is anticipated to expand from $17.7 million in 2024 to $117.2 million by 2034, growing at a CAGR of approximately 20.8%. In 2024, the Green Carbon Market was estimated at 320 million metric tons, with expectations to reach 550 million metric tons till 2028. The carbon offset segment holds a commanding market share of 45%, driven by increasing corporate commitments to carbon neutrality. Carbon capture and storage (CCS) contribute 30% to the market, while reforestation projects account for 25%. The latter is gaining traction due to rising environmental awareness and favorable government policies promoting sustainable forestry. Major players such as Shell, BP, and TotalEnergies are pivotal, with Shell focusing on expanding its CCS capabilities and BP investing in large-scale reforestation initiatives.

Segment Overview
The Green Carbon Market is witnessing robust expansion, driven by heightened environmental awareness and regulatory support for carbon reduction initiatives. Within this market, the forestry-based carbon offset projects are leading, owing to their dual benefits of carbon sequestration and biodiversity conservation. Renewable energy projects, particularly wind and solar, are the second-highest performing sub-segment, reflecting the global shift towards sustainable energy sources. Geographically, North America is at the forefront, propelled by progressive climate policies and corporate commitments to net-zero emissions. Europe follows closely, with strong governmental incentives and a mature carbon trading infrastructure. In the Asia-Pacific region, China's burgeoning initiatives in carbon neutrality further bolster market growth. These trends underscore the increasing alignment of corporate strategies with sustainability goals, presenting lucrative opportunities for investment in green carbon solutions. Key Trends and Drivers
The Green Carbon Market is experiencing robust growth, fueled by heightened awareness of climate change and the urgent need for sustainable solutions. A key trend is the increasing adoption of carbon offset programs by corporations aiming to achieve net-zero emissions. This is driven by regulatory pressures and stakeholder demands for environmental accountability. Furthermore, technological advancements, particularly in carbon capture and storage, are becoming instrumental in enhancing the efficacy of carbon reduction initiatives.nnAnother significant trend is the integration of blockchain technology to ensure transparency and traceability in carbon credit transactions. This innovation is pivotal in building trust among investors and stakeholders. The market is also witnessing a surge in investment in reforestation and afforestation projects, reflecting a growing recognition of natural carbon sinks. These initiatives are supported by government incentives and international frameworks promoting biodiversity and carbon sequestration.nnMoreover, the rise of voluntary carbon markets is offering flexible opportunities for businesses to engage in carbon trading, beyond mandatory compliance markets. This flexibility is attracting a diverse range of participants, from small enterprises to large multinationals. Lastly, consumer awareness and demand for eco-friendly products are propelling companies to incorporate carbon neutrality into their brand strategies, further driving market expansion. The Green Carbon Market is poised for sustained growth, as environmental stewardship becomes a priority across industries.
